Job Description

Within Technology the Operations & Infrastructure division provides outstanding infrastructure services that are secure scalable and continuously available. We architect build and maintain secure and reliable systems and networks to support the business functionality that Visa provides to payment industry partners.

As Site Reliability Engineers on the Product Reliability Engineering (PRE) Tech team were passionate about providing an excellent developer experience that improves the efficiency and productivity of our engineers. We build and run tools and systems that Visas engineers use every day to iterate test and deploy their code.

We are looking for an individual who can appreciate and understand software at a multidisciplinary level and can use this knowledge to help craft our technical direction from distributed computing largescale system design artificial intelligence UI design and mobile and more.

Some job duties and projects could include:

  • Perform daily code deployment to the Production environment
  • Act as the initial technical escalation point for tier 1 application issues
  • Perform routine application maintenance including host file updates log rotation and shell scripting for common tasks
  • Work on project plans and tasks to meet objectives and timelines
  • Analyze business requirements and architect a solution that is robust and scalable along with providing clear technical documentation and presenting findings via informative presentations
  • Maintain and update 3rd party applications (Docker Kubernetes Apache Tomcat WAS IIS)
  • Monitor application performance (e.g. memory logging latency)
  • Implement and maintain Performance monitoring dashboards using industry standard tools (Splunk Thousand Eyes Graphite etc.)
  • Code release into CAS (test) and PROD working with Product Development using industry standard tools
  • Support application deployment for new and existing services or features working with diverse groups like Product Development and Engineering
  • Support Customer Support on merchantraised issues specific to applications. (e.g. increase latency anomalous application behavior etc.)
